The CotH3 peptide is a functional peptide unique to mucormyetes that can bind to the host GRP78 receptor, facilitating entry into endothelial cells. Monoclonal antibodies produced against the CotH3 peptide can protect immunocompromised mice from mucormycosis caused by Rhizopus delemar (R. delemar) and other mucormyetes. Additionally, the CotH3 peptide works synergistically with antifungal drugs to protect diabetic ketoacidosis (DKA) mice from R. delemar infections.
